This Bulacan hidden gem offers the El Nido experience right at Metro Manila's doorstep


Dreaming of escaping Metro Manila for a quick holiday in Palawan? This hidden gem in Bulacan will give you the same El Nido vibes without having to book a flight.

In Thursday's "IRL," motovloggers Erlinda Corpuz and Alfon Figueroa explored the Secret Haven resort in Norzagaray, Bulacan.

After a 40-minute trek, tourists will be able to unwind and get a breath of fresh air, making it the perfect destination for those craving a quick getaway for just P70.

Bamboo rafting

Combined by the river's cool temperature, bamboo rafting is a great way to experience El Nido without going that far from Manila.

For only P350, one bamboo raft can accommodate five people. Aside from allowing you to relax above water, it will also take you to the Banahaw Cave.

Banahaw Cave

A small cave with rock formations inside, the Banahaw Cave houses live stalagmites and stalactites. Giant stalactites that glimmer in the dark can also be found inside.

Norzagaray River

The clear and shimmering waters of Palawan can be seen in the Norzagaray River, making you feel like you traveled for hours to see such a breathtaking view.

"Solid na solid. Kung makakapasyal kayo rito, ito 'yung hindi niyo dapat ma-miss," Alfon said.

("This is so solid. If you get the chance to visit here, this is what you shouldn't miss.")

Aside from admiring the river from afar, you can also make the most of it by swimming. With the cold water and the wind's cool breeze, your stress and fatigue will be washed away from this experience.

The trip wouldn't be complete, of course, without food. The Secret Haven also offers all-day breakfast meals.  For those planning to stay for days, camping is allowed.
